How much does a Occupational Therapist make in Lowell, MA?

The average salary for a Occupational Therapist is $90,351 per year in Lowell, MA.

Occupational Therapists in Lowell, MA, enjoy a rewarding career with competitive salaries. The average yearly salary for an Occupational Therapist in this area is approximately $90,351.


Salaries in the field show a healthy range, starting from around $55,500 and going up to $192,000. Entry-level positions tend to be at the lower end of this scale, while experienced professionals can earn significantly more. For instance, many Occupational Therapists earn between $67,909 and $129,955, depending on their level of experience and expertise.

What are the highest paying cities for Occupational Therapist near Lowell, MA?

If you're seeking a high-paying Occupational Therapist position near Lowell, MA, consider Haverhill, where the average salary reaches around $100,300. Andover and North Andover follow closely, offering average salaries of $98,421 and $97,822, respectively.
